技術問答
技術文章
iT 徵才
聊天室
2026 鐵人賽
登入/註冊
問答
文章
Tag
邦友
鐵人賽
搜尋
1
simulation / emulation 學習筆記
gem5
wtommy_fdgkhdkgh
2026-04-09 21:00:14
‧
466 瀏覽
分享至
系列文章 :
資訊工程自學筆記
gem5
gem5 generic
[gem5] 什麼是 gem5 ? gem5 可以做些什麼 ?
[gem5] 該怎麼編譯以及運行 gem5 ?
[gem5] 建立一個簡單的 SimObject 並進行模擬
[gem5] 嘗試插入事件 --- 開始以 DES 的風格模擬時間的推進
[gem5] gem5 blocking ( atomic ) protocol
[gem5] gem5 non-blocking ( timing ) protocol
[gem5] ISA Parser
[gem5] 使用 M5ops,讓控制權從 guest machine 還給 gem5
[gem5] classic cache timing model
how to invalidate the cache line of other CPUs ?
[gem5] PioDevice 如何實作 timing protocol ?
[gem5] 儲存狀態並跳過 linux 開機
checkpoint & restore
use case
gem5 minor CPU
[gem5][minor] 模擬一顆 in-order 的 CPU --- gem5 minor CPU model overview
[gem5][minor] minor CPU 是如何每個 cycle 去觸發 pipeline 的 evaluate
[gem5][minor] TimeBuffer 以及 Latch
[gem5][minor] Queue 以及 InputBuffer
[gem5][minor][fetch1] Fetch1 stage overview
[gem5][minor][fetch1] 透過 IcachePort 取得資料
[gem5][minor][fetch2] Fetch2 stage overview
[gem5] ISA Parser
[gem5][minor][fetch2] Branch Predictor
[gem5][minor][decode] Decode stage overview
[gem5][minor][execute] Execute stage overview
[gem5][minor][execute] LSQ
[gem5][minor][execute] FUPipeline
[gem5][minor][execute] ScoreBoard
[gem5][minor] exception and interrupt handling
[gem5][generic] BranchPredictor
gem5 minor CPU model 與 verilog 實作的 CPU 進行效能比較
還沒有完成任何文章 QQ
gem5 / RISC-V
[gem5][simple-rv-vp] 建立一個簡單的 fs 環境,並運行簡易 firmware
[gem5][simple-rv-vp] 運行 dhrystone,並觀察不同 CPU model 的效能
[gem5][simple-rv-vp] 使用 m5ops 來錄製 stats,以及停止模擬
[gem5][simple-rv-vp] 嘗試修改硬體參數,觀察 dhrystone 效能變化
[gem5][simple-rv-vp] 測量兩個 sorting 算法的效能變化
[gem5][riscv][linux] 在 gem5 上運行 linux kernel ( 使用 buildroot )
[gem5][xv6-riscv] 在 gem5 上運行 xv6-riscv
[gem5][riscv][PTW] Page Table Walk in gem5
gem5 classic cache/coherence simulation
還沒有完成任何文章 QQ
gem5
ruby
memory simulation
[gem5] gem5 如何模擬 AMBA CHI protocol ?
Reference
Gemini : 詢問如何學習計算機組織
gem5 :
https://github.com/gem5/gem5-resources
天瓏書局, 查詢計算機組織 :
https://www.tenlong.com.tw/search?utf8=%E2%9C%93&keyword=%E8%A8%88%E7%AE%97%E6%A9%9F%E7%B5%84%E7%B9%94
ramulator
SystemC
[SystemC] Hello SystemC! 寫一個簡單的 SystemC 程式
[SystemC] 使用 SystemC 模擬簡單的加法器
[SystemC] SystemC TLM blocking 的範例
[SystemC] SystemC TLM non-blocking 的範例
[SystemC] SystemC TLM blocking -> non-blocking 的範例
[SystemC] SystemC TLM non-blocking -> blocking 的範例
verilator
如何編譯一個簡單的電路
checkpoint & restore
QEMU
[QEMU][RISC-V] 在 QEMU 上開啟 RISC-V 的 linux kernel ( 使用 buildroot )
[QEMU][ARM64] 在 QEMU 上開啟 Aarch64 的 linux kernel ( 使用 buildroot )
[QEMU][x86-64] 在 QEMU 上開啟 x86-64 的 linux kernel ( 使用 buildroot )
[QEMU][RISC-V] 學習 RISC-V PLIC QEMU model 以及相對應的 linux kernel driver
Spike
RTL Simulation
co-simulation
[Spike][SystemC] 介紹 Spike-VP
使用 Spike 當作 ISS,並與 VCML 進行模擬
Use Spike as a RISC-V ISS ( instruction set simulator ) and co-sim with SystemC
[gem5][SystemC] 介紹 minor-VP
使用 gem5-minor CPU model,並與 VCML 進行模擬
留言
追蹤
檢舉
熱門推薦
{{ item.subject }}
{{ item.channelVendor }}
|
{{ item.webinarstarted }}
|
{{ formatDate(item.duration) }}
直播中
立即報名
尚未有邦友留言
立即登入留言
iThome鐵人賽
參賽組數
902
組
團體組數
37
組
累計文章數
19834
篇
完賽人數
528
人
看影片追技術
看更多
{{ item.subject }}
{{ item.channelVendor }}
|
{{ formatDate(item.duration) }}
直播中
熱門tag
15th鐵人賽
16th鐵人賽
13th鐵人賽
14th鐵人賽
17th鐵人賽
12th鐵人賽
11th鐵人賽
鐵人賽
2019鐵人賽
javascript
2018鐵人賽
python
2017鐵人賽
windows
php
c#
linux
windows server
css
react
熱門問題
DC伺服器的「設定」打不開
WORKFLOW ERP GP升級問題
熱門回答
WORKFLOW ERP GP升級問題
DC伺服器的「設定」打不開
熱門文章
工具的邊界:NotebookLM 專業應用深度指南-- 為什麼「精準度」才是使用 AI 工具的真正分水嶺?
AI Code Reviewer 真的只值三萬嗎?
[Frame & Reference Method-01] 我發現我跟 AI 對話有兩個怪習慣,後來才知道大家都不做
《AI 威脅倍增器:架構缺陷為何成為新前沿》
[SystemC] 使用 SystemC 模擬簡單的加法器
IT邦幫忙
×
標記使用者
輸入對方的帳號或暱稱
Loading
找不到結果。
標記
{{ result.label }}
{{ result.account }}